Chapter 1.6, Problem 4P

Convert: (a) 200 lb · ft to N · m. (b) 350 lb/ft3 to kN/m3, (c) 8 ft/h to mm/s. Express the result to three significant figures. Use an appropriate prefix.

An engineer designing a light aircraft is trying to make an estimate of the diameter of the propeller needed. The design speed of the aircraft is 69m/s into still air and at this speed experience allows the engineer to assume a propeller efficiency of 88%. Other analysis shows that a thrust of 10906N must be supplied by the propeller to maintain this speed. Assuming a constant air density of 1.19 kg/m3 , determine the diameter of the ideal propeller in m to 1 decimal place.
